How much do solar panels cost for a 3 bedroom house?
The average cost of solar panels for a three bedroom house, based on thousands of systems purchased on solar.com in 2022, is around $20,000 after claiming the 30% solar tax credit. This cost can help power a house with common energy uses such as cooling systems.
How much does home solar cost?
The average pre-incentive cost of home solar is $29,161 for a three-bedroom house, or $20,412 after claiming the 30% tax credit. However, as shown in the chart below, the number of bedrooms isn’t a great indicator of the size and cost of a solar system – and neither is living space, for that matter.

How much does a 5000 watt solar system cost?
A fully installed solar system typically costs $3 to $5 per watt before incentives like the 30% tax credit are applied. Using this measurement, 5,000 Watt solar system (5 kW) would have a gross cost between $15,00 and $25,000. The price per watt for larger and relatively straightforward projects are often within the $3-$4 range.
Why are residential solar panels so expensive?
Since 2010, residential solar panel prices have fallen by roughly 50% while US solar deployment has grown by over 2,000%. The slight rise in residential solar pricing from 2020-2023 is largely attributed to supply chain tangles from the pandemic.
How long can a solar system power a home?
According to the NREL, a small solar system with 10 kWh of battery storage can power the essential electrical systems of a home for three days in parts of the US and in most months of the year. Essential electrical systems do not include electric heating or air conditioning, which require massive amounts of electricity.

How will solar power Help Lesotho improve its energy structure?
The project will help Lesotho optimise its energy structure by cultivating solar power expertise to improve the economy and Basothoʼs livelihoods. The first phase of the project will supply the national power grid with 30MWp of electricity; while the second phase will have a capacity of 40MWp.
How much does Lesotho government contribute to solar power project?
Lesotho Government Contribution to this project is estimated at M220 million which will cover the costs of land compensations valued around M57 million, Tax obligations as well as operating costs of Lesotho Electricity Generation Company (LEGCO). The government is implementing 70MW solar electricity generation project at Ramarothole in Mafeteng.

Who financed 30MW solar project in Lesotho?
A Chinese based contractor SINOMA-TBEA Consortium has been engaged to construct the 30MW solar project. The project is under the direct supervision of Lesotho Electricity Generation Company (LEGCO). Phase I (30MW) of the project is financed by a soft loan from EXIM Bank of China with total contribution of USD 70.188 million.
What is ramarothole solar power project in Lesotho?
The project will be under the direct supervision of Lesotho Electricity Generation Company (LEGCO). The 70MW Ramarothole solar power project is planned to be implemented and built in two phases: Phase I: 30MWp with construction period of 18 months and Phase II: 40MWp to be completed in 2030.

How much solar power does Egypt have?
The biggest chunk of Egyptian solar capacity is provided by the Benban project, which lies 50 km from Aswan and is one of the world’s biggest PV sites. Official figures on its capacity vary from 1.4 GW up to 1.8 GW, with the confusion apparently centering on the scope for expansion of some individual elements.
Are solar panels a viable long-term option for Egypt?
Also, high solar panel prices deterred the government from considering solar a viable long-term option for Egypt. Off-grid development appeared to be solar energy’s only economically viable application. But prices of solar panels have fallen over the past few years.
How much solar power does Egypt have in 2022?
The Egypt solar photovoltaic includes an installed capacity of around 1.7 GW in 2022. Out of the total, nearly 90% of the capacity is on-grid, while others are off-grid. Egypt connected a large solar energy capacity to the grid over the past few years. Most of this capacity is from large-scale ground-mounted projects.
Can solar power be used during peak hours in Egypt?
The peak loads in Egypt occur in the mornings and evenings and do not overlap with the peak production of solar energy. Yet, according to Hosny, solar penetration may prove efficient in reducing the load on conventional power plants during the day, which could increase the plants’ ability to provide an additional amount of power during peak hours.
